Federal IT isn’t standing still, and neither are the rules, priorities, and playbooks shaping it.

Shift Happens is a one-day MeriTalk forum where government and industry leaders examine what’s changing in how agencies fund, buy, secure, authorize, and scale technology – and what those shifts mean in practice.

Candid, policy-forward conversations will explore the shift in approach across AI, cybersecurity, quantum, acquisition, cloud authorization, and digital services, focusing on practical implications, implementation realities, and what comes next.
